Transaction 84d75037962a84a9c5159c6f1ba4171271534d2c33f00603fe46f36c952e736b
1 Input
1 Output
-
84d75037962a84a9c5159c6f1ba4171271534d2c33f00603fe46f36c952e736b:0
- value
- 622624
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5b4f06719f588bfd15bde790c20c0a30f34520be OP_EQUAL
- address
- 3A1p5mMKsbpwLUz2mQEr5Spty5ML3Ec8ku